해양 전자기기 테스터 시장 규모는 최근 강력하게 확대되고 있습니다. 2025년 54억 5,000만 달러에서 2026년에는 58억 1,000만 달러로, CAGR 6.7%로 성장할 전망입니다. 지난 몇 년간의 성장 요인으로는 전 세계 상선 운송 활동의 확대, 해양 항법·통신 시스템 도입 증가, 해상 안전 규제 준수 중요성의 부각, 해군 함대 현대화 프로그램의 확대, 그리고 해양 전자기기의 예방 정비에 대한 수요 증가 등을 들 수 있습니다.

해양 전자기기 테스터 시장 규모는 향후 몇 년간 강력한 성장이 전망되고 있습니다. CAGR 6.3%로 확대되어 2030년에는 74억 1,000만 달러에 이를 것으로 예측됩니다. 예측 기간 동안의 성장은 스마트 선박 기술의 도입 확대, 자율 선박 개발에 대한 투자 증가, 커넥티드 선박 전자 시스템의 채택 확대, 해상 에너지 및 해양 인프라 프로젝트의 확대, 그리고 첨단 전자 기기 시험·교정 솔루션에 대한 수요 증가에 기인한 것으로 보입니다. 예측 기간 동안의 주요 동향으로는 해양 전자기기 테스터에 무선 진단 기능이 통합되고 있는 점, 선상 검사를 위한 휴대형 및 내환경성이 뛰어난 테스터에 대한 수요가 증가하고 있는 점, 다기능 해양 전자기기 테스터의 도입이 확대되고 있는 점, 선박 전자 시스템의 예측 유지보수에 대한 관심이 높아지고 있는 점, 항법·통신 기기를 위한 고정밀 교정 솔루션의 이용이 증가하고 있는 점 등을 들 수 있습니다.

세계 해상 무역 활동의 확대는 향후 해양 전자기기 테스터 시장의 성장을 뒷받침할 것으로 예측됩니다. 세계 해상 무역이란, 국가 간 경제 교류를 촉진하는 해운 네트워크를 통해 국제 수역을 횡단하여 이루어지는 상품 및 물자의 대규모 수송을 의미합니다. 국경을 초월한 상거래의 확대와 세계화의 흐름에 힘입어 원자재, 제조품, 소비재의 국제적 이동에 대한 전 세계적 수요가 높아짐에 따라, 세계 해상 무역 활동은 증가하고 있습니다. 해양 전자기기 테스터는 항해 및 통신에 사용되는 선내 전자 시스템의 신뢰성 높은 작동, 규제 준수 및 효율성을 보장함으로써 전 세계 해상 무역 활동을 뒷받침하고 있습니다. 예를 들어, 2024년 7월, 스위스에 본부를 둔 정부 간 기구인 유엔 무역개발회의(UNCTAD)에 따르면, 2023년 해상 무역량은 122억 9,200만 톤에 달하여 2022년의 감소세를 딛고 2.4% 증가했습니다. 따라서 전 세계 해상 무역 활동 증가가 해양 전자기기 테스터 시장의 성장을 견인하고 있습니다.

해상 업무의 디지털화와 자동화 진전은 앞으로도 해양 전자기기 테스터 시장의 성장을 뒷받침할 것으로 예측됩니다. 해운 업무에서의 디지털화와 자동화란, 효율성, 안전성, 의사결정 향상을 도모하기 위해 해운, 항만 관리, 선박 운항 분야에서 인공지능(AI), 블록체인, 사물인터넷(IoT), 자동화 시스템 등의 첨단 기술이 도입되는 것을 의미합니다. 세계 해운 네트워크의 복잡화, 무역량 증가, 항로 혼란, 그리고 규제 요건의 강화에 힘입어 진행되는 해운 업무의 디지털화 및 자동화는 업무 정확도 향상과 인적 오류 최소화를 위한 첨단 기술의 활용을 가속화하고 있습니다. 지능적이고 상호 연결된 해운 인프라로의 이러한 지속적인 전환은 선내 및 항만 전자 시스템의 신뢰성, 정확성 및 규정 준수를 보장하기 위한 첨단 해양 전자기기 테스터에 대한 수요를 직접적으로 높이고 있습니다. 예를 들어, 스위스에 본부를 둔 정부 간 기구인 유엔무역개발회의(UNCTAD)가 발간한 『2024년 해운 리뷰』에 따르면, 2023년 하반기에는 컨테이너선의 기항 횟수가 25만 건에 육박했으며, 블록체인, AI, 자동화를 통한 디지털화가 항만 운영 개선의 중요한 요인으로 인식되었습니다. 이러한 기술을 도입한 항만에서는 대기 시간 단축 및 환적 과정의 효율화가 보고되고 있습니다. 따라서 해운 업무에서의 디지털화와 자동화 진전이 해양 전자기기 테스터 시장의 성장을 견인하고 있습니다.

Marine electronics testers are specialized devices used to assess, inspect, and troubleshoot electronic and electrical systems installed on marine vessels. They help ensure the accuracy, reliability, and proper operation of onboard systems in demanding marine environments. Marine electronics testers support preventive maintenance, fault identification, and performance verification to improve vessel safety and operational efficiency across marine applications.

The primary testing types of marine electronics testers include radio frequency testing, electromagnetic compatibility testing, environmental testing, performance testing, and calibration testing. Radio frequency testing refers to the evaluation of marine electronic systems to ensure proper signal transmission and communication performance in maritime environments. These testing solutions are based on product types including multimeters, oscilloscopes, spectrum analyzers, network analyzers, and other product types and are distributed through online stores, specialty stores, and other distribution channels. The various applications involved are commercial shipping, recreational boating, naval defense, and others, and they are utilized by end users including shipbuilders, maintenance and repair companies, and others.

Tariffs are influencing the marine electronics testers market by increasing the cost of imported testing instruments, electronic components, sensors, and calibration equipment required for marine diagnostics and maintenance operations. This is slowing equipment procurement and upgrade activities across commercial shipping, recreational boating, and naval defense sectors, particularly in regions dependent on imported marine electronics such as Asia-Pacific and Europe. Hardware-intensive segments including multimeters, oscilloscopes, spectrum analyzers, and network analyzers are most affected due to global supply chain dependencies. However, tariffs are also encouraging local manufacturing, regional supplier diversification, and increased investment in domestic marine electronics testing ecosystems, creating long-term resilience in the market.

The marine electronics tester market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from $5.45 billion in 2025 to $5.81 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.7%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to growth in global commercial shipping activities, increasing installation of marine navigation and communication systems, rising emphasis on maritime safety compliance, expansion of naval fleet modernization programs, growing demand for preventive maintenance of vessel electronics.

The marine electronics tester market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$7.41 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.3%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ing deployment of smart ship technologies, rising investments in autonomous vessel development, growing adoption of connected marine electronic systems, expansion of offshore energy and marine infrastructure projects, increasing demand for advanced electronic testing and calibration solutions.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ing integration of wireless diagnostic capabilities in marine electronics testers, growing demand for portable and ruggedized testing equipment for onboard inspections, rising adoption of multi-function marine electronics testing devices, expanding focus on predictive maintenance for vessel electronic systems, increasing use of high-precision calibration solutions for navigation and communication equipment.

The rising global maritime trade activities are expected to propel the growth of the marine electronics tester market going forward. Global maritime trade refers to the large-scale transportation of goods and commodities across international waters through shipping networks that facilitate economic exchange between nations. Global maritime trade activities are increasing due to growing worldwide demand for the international movement of raw materials, manufactured products, and consumer goods, driven by expanding cross-border commerce and globalization. Marine electronics testers support global maritime trade activities by ensuring the reliable operation, regulatory compliance, and efficiency of onboard electronic systems used for navigation and communication. For instance, in July 2024, according to the United Nations Conference on Trade and Development (UNCTAD), a Switzerland-based intergovernmental organization, maritime trade volumes reached 12,292 million tons in 2023, representing a 2.4% increase following a contraction in 2022. Therefore, the rise in global maritime trade activities is driving the growth of the marine electronics tester market.

The growing digitalization and automation in maritime operations are expected to propel the growth of the marine electronics tester market going forward. Digitalization and automation in maritime operations refer to the adoption of advanced technologies such as artificial intelligence (AI), blockchain, Internet of Things (IoT), and automated systems in shipping, port management, and vessel operations to improve efficiency, safety, and decision-making. The increasing digitalization and automation of maritime operations, driven by the growing complexity of global shipping networks, rising trade volumes, route disruptions, and stricter regulatory requirements, are accelerating the use of advanced technologies to improve operational accuracy and minimize human error. This ongoing transition toward intelligent and connected maritime infrastructure is directly increasing the demand for advanced marine electronics testing equipment to ensure the reliability, precision, and compliance of onboard and port-based electronic systems. For instance, according to the Review of Maritime Transport 2024 published by the United Nations Conference on Trade and Development (UNCTAD), a Switzerland-based intergovernmental organization, there were nearly 250,000 port calls by container ships in the second half of 2023, while digitalization through blockchain, AI, and automation was recognized as a key factor in improving port operations, with ports implementing these technologies reporting shorter waiting times and more efficient transshipment processes. Therefore, growing digitalization and automation in maritime operations are driving the growth of the marine electronics tester market.

Major companies operating in the marine electronics tester market are focusing on developing portable and compact marine testing equipment to improve diagnostic precision, onboard system dependability, operational performance, and maintenance convenience across commercial and recreational vessels. Portable and compact marine testing equipment refers to lightweight, easily transportable diagnostic and measurement devices designed for onboard inspection, maintenance, and performance evaluation of marine systems and components. For instance, in November 2025, GMDSS Testers, a Serbia-based manufacturing company, launched the MRTS-7 Pro and Beacon Tester Pro to enhance marine communication diagnostics, improve emergency beacon testing accuracy, and support efficient maintenance of maritime safety and navigation systems. The MRTS-7 Pro and Beacon Tester Pro incorporate portable and compact designs that enable rapid onboard diagnostics and streamlined field testing of marine communication and emergency beacon systems.

The marine electronics tester market consists of sales of sound navigation and ranging (sonar) testers, very high frequency (VHF) communication device testers, global positioning system (GPS) and radar testers, acoustic beacon testers, and National Marine Electronics Association (NMEA) data testers. Values in this market are 'factory gate' values, that is, the value of goods sold by the manufacturers or creators of the goods, whether to other entities (including downstream manufacturers, wholesalers, distributors, and retailers) or directly to end customers. The value of goods in this market includes related services sold by the creators of the goods.

The market value is defined as the revenues that enterprises gain from the sale of goods and/or services within the specified market and geography through sales, grants, or donations in terms of the currency (in USD unless otherwise specified).

The revenues for a specified geography are consumption values that are revenues generated by organizations in the specified geography within the market, irrespective of where they are produced. It does not include revenues from resales along the supply chain, either further along the supply chain or as part of other products.
